Frank's career highlights include serving as the Chief Actuary at Zurich Financial Services, where he played a crucial role in overseeing and developing actuarial practices. His expertise in financial risk management paved the way for him to advise leading insurers and reinsurers during his tenure at prominent consulting firms including KPMG and PwC. Frank's unique qualifications also led him to be named by the Swiss Financial Market Supervisory Authority (FINMA) to validate internal solvency models, a testimony to his strategic insights and analytical capabilities in the complex financial landscape.

Currently, Frank is co-owner of Prime Re Services (PRS), a consultancy that excels as a comprehensive advisor and service provider to insurers and reinsurers across all stages of the business lifecycle—from start-up ventures to expansions, consolidations, and eventual run-offs. At PRS, Frank leads the actuarial team, showcasing his leadership abilities in providing expert guidance and support to clients in the insurance sector.

He earned a Ph.D. in Theoretical Physics from the prestigious University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ill, where he honed his analytical skills and developed a deep understanding of complex physical systems. In addition, he completed his M.Sc. in Nuclear Physics at Rensselaer Polytechnic Institute, followed by further studies towards a Master of Engineering in Nuclear Engineering at the Université libre de Bruxelles.
